Birth Defects: Causes

Some birth problems are caused by changes in genes or the chromosomes. These disorders can be passed down from parents with these abnormalities or can result from new mutations occurring in a fertilized egg. These problems can affect how the body develops or how the body works. These genetic issues could be minor or even serious.

Birth problems can also be caused by environmental factors during fetal development. These include chemicals and toxins such as those in industrial solvents like benzene, Trichloroethylene (used in dry cleaning) and perchloroethylene (used to strip paint and used in painting and metal degreasing). These include exposure to heavy metals, such as mercury, arsenic, or lead used in manufacturing and power plants. These toxic substances, also called teratogens cause serious harm to a developing baby.

Medical professionals can cause birth defect lawsuit defects through negligence. For example they may fail to identify or treat a mother's health issue during pregnancy or even after the child is delivered. A doctor could be negligent in prescribing medication that could cause birth defects, or administer medication in a way that is not correct. A medical malpractice case can be brought against the doctor who committed the error. A birth injury lawsuit can be brought against an employer who puts pregnant workers in a position where they are exposed to toxic substances.

Medical Malpractice

Birth defects are changes in the structure of the body that have an adverse impact on its appearance or function. According to the CDC they can affect any part or body.

Parents often want to understand the causes of birth defects. Medical negligence or exposure to teratogen-related chemicals are the most commonly cited causes. A birth defect lawyer with experience can help families investigate the causes of birth defects, and file a suit against the people responsible.

In most instances, the statutes of limitations for medical malpractice cases involving birth injuries is just one year. Parents must act quickly once they find an anomaly in the birth, and link it to the injury. The collection of receipts, bills, and credit card transactions, as well as other evidence, can help you support your claim for compensation.

It is beneficial to have more time to process the devastating moment of finding out that the child has a birth defect or injury but this isn't an option when it comes to filing a legal claim. It is important to work with an experienced birth defect and birth injury lawyer who can handle each step in a timely manner.

Toxic Exposure

As part of their job or in their surroundings In the course of their work or in their environment, many people are exposed to toxic substances every day. Unfortunately certain chemicals are known to cause birth defects (teratogens) and can cause harm to babies. Parents who believe that their child is suffering from a birth defect that is related to chemical exposure may be entitled to compensation.

One of the most prevalent causes of birth defects is chemical exposure during pregnancy. Some of these substances, like toxic solvents used in the semiconductor industry are known to cause birth defect attorney defects in unborn babies. Our firm has handled several cases against the largest companies worldwide in these matters, resulting in billions in settlement agreements.

It is well-known that exposure to organic solvents like tetrachloroethylene, trichloroethylene and toluene (TCE), as well vinyl chloride and benzene at Camp Lejeune can increase the likelihood of developing childhood cancers including hematopoietic cancer, and birth defects. Additionally, prescription medications such as selective serotonin receptor inhibitors (SSRIs) have been shown to be linked with a variety of birth defects.
